Genetic mouse models for optogenetic calcium imaging

Check if the same lab product or an alternative is used in the 5 most similar protocols
20 both female and male mice, 2–14 months old were used in this study. We used heterozygote for DAT-Cre (Slc6a3tm1.1(cre)Bkmn; The Jackson Laboratory, 006660)49 , DAT-tTA (Tg(Slc6a3-tTA)2Kftnk; this study), VGluT3-Cre (Slc17a8tm1.1(cre)Hze; The Jackson Laboratory, 028534)50 (link), LSL-tdTomato (Gt(ROSA)26Sortm14(CAG-tdTomato)Hze; The Jackson Laboratory, 007914)51 (link), and Ai148D (B6.Cg-Igs7tm148.1(tetO-GCaMP6f, CAG-tTA2)Hze/J; The Jackson Laboratory, 030328)52 (link) transgenic lines. VGluT3-Cre lines crossed with LSL-tdTomato were used for experiments with DA sensor, without use of Cre recombinase. Seven mice (5 males and 2 females) were used for first-time learning, twelve mice (9 males and 3 females) were used for reversal learning, and five mice (4 males and 1 females) were used for repeated learning. Mice are housed on a 12 hr dark (7:00–19:00)/12 hr light (19:00–7:00) cycle. Experiments were performed in the dark period. Ambient temperature is kept at 75±5 F° and humidity is kept below 50%. All procedures were performed in accordance with the National Institutes of Health Guide for the Care and Use of Laboratory Animals and approved by the Harvard Animal Care and Use Committee

Inducible Fate Mapping of CXCR4+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
All mouse experiments were carried out with strict observance of protocols and guidelines approved by the University of Bonn Animal Care and Use Committee, Federal Government of Germany and European Union legislation. The protocols were approved by the Landesamt für Natur, Umwelt und Verbraucherschutz Nordrhein-Westfalen (Permit Number: 84-02.02.2016.A238). The mice were housed under controlled light (12 h light/dark cycle at an ambient temperature of 22°C). Water and mice chow were available ad libitum.
Cxcr4CreER(T2)-IRES-eGFP(Cxcr4CreER) mice were provided by Ralf Stumm (Werner et al., 2020 (link)). Rosa26Ai9 (stock #007909; Madisen et al., 2010 (link)), DattTA (stock #027178; Chen et al., 2015 (link)), and Ai82D (lgs7TITLGFP; stock #023532; Madisen et al., 2015 (link)) mice were purchased from The Jackson Laboratory. For inducible fate-mapping studies, Cxcr4CreER/+; Rosa26Ai9/Ai9 males were bred with CD1 wild-type females (Charles River) to generate Cxcr4CreER/+; Rosa26Ai9/+ progeny. For intersectional fate mapping, Cxcr4CreER/+; DattTA/+; lgs7TITLGFP/TITLGFP males were bred with CD1 wild-type females (Charles River) to generate Cxcr4CreER/+; DattTA/+; lgs7TITLGFP progeny. Mice of either sex were used for experiments.
